We are looking for a Field Service Engineer / Field IT Specialist who will work and grow within the Customer Service / Service & Technical Support department. The position is based in Cairo, Egypt, covering Cairo, Alexandria and Upper Egypt.

This is a field-based role requiring regular travel across the assigned territory and remote support whenever needed.

 

What will your responsibilities be?

 

As a Field Service Engineer / Field IT Specialist, you will ensure the installation, maintenance, troubleshooting, and continuous operation of bioMérieux diagnostic systems while supporting customer connectivity solutions, maximizing system uptime, and delivering a high level of customer satisfaction.

 

Your main responsibilities will include:

  • Installing, configuring, validating, and commissioning bioMérieux systems.
  • Performing preventive and corrective maintenance activities to ensure optimal system performance.
  • Troubleshooting and resolving hardware, software, networking, and connectivity issues during field visits and remote interventions.
  • Providing professional support and guidance to customers regarding bioMérieux equipment and systems.
  • Planning and prioritizing field service activities to efficiently address customer needs.
  • Delivering on-site and remote technical support and ensuring customer satisfaction.
  • Supporting the deployment, configuration, and integration of MYLA, MAESTRIA, LAB ANALYTICS, CLARION, VILINK, and LIS connectivity solutions.
  • Ensuring connectivity and data flow between instruments, middleware platforms, and Laboratory Information Systems (LIS).
  • Documenting all service interventions in compliance with company procedures.
  • Delivering customer training and supporting system go-lives.
  • Promoting service contracts and contributing to business growth initiatives.
  • Managing spare parts and service tools effectively.

 

Who are you?

 

Qualifications & Experience:

  • You hold a Bachelor's degree in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Biomedical Engineering, Electronics, Mechatronics, or a related discipline.
  • You bring 3–5 years of field service experience, ideally within IT networking, IVD, or medical device environments.

 

Technical Skills and Behavioral Competencies:

  • You have a strong understanding of laboratory workflows and Laboratory Information Systems (LIS).
  • You have experience with middleware solutions and system integrations.
  • You possess solid networking fundamentals, including T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, and LAN/WAN environments.
  • Certifications such as CompTIA Network+, Cisco CCNA, CompTIA A+, ITIL Foundation, or HL7/integration certifications would be an asset.
  • You are skilled in troubleshooting system connectivity, interfaces, and Windows-based environments.
  • Knowledge of HL7 or healthcare interfaces is considered an advantage.
  • Experience in diagnostic equipment installation, preventive maintenance, and repair is highly valued.
  • You demonstrate a strong commercial mindset and stakeholder management capabilities.
  • You have excellent interpersonal, presentation, and communication skills.
  • You are proficient in Microsoft Office applications.
  • You are customer-focused, analytical, and able to work independently in field-based environments.
  • You demonstrate strong organization, accountability, and problem-solving skills.
  • You are fluent in Arabic and have an excellent command of English.
  • You are willing to travel extensively across Egypt.
